Does Urinary Tract Infection Resolve On Its Own?

Question: I think I have a Urinary Tract Infection. Will be able to heal myself or should I go to my doctor?

Brief Answer:
No. UTIs don't resolve on its own.

Detailed Answer:

Hi,

Good day!

I wouldn't risk getting treated for UTI by myself because there are different complications of untreated UTI. I'd suggest getting a urinalysis first and consulting your GP.

Inadequately treated/untreated cases can cause further complications including sepsis (severe infection in the blood), prostatitis, prostatic abscess, orchitis (infection of the testis), pyelonephritis (kidney infection) most notably. Please don't worry as with timely intervention, recovery is quite fast.

In the meantime, drink plenty of water and if you develop fever or difficulty in urination you should proceed to the emergency room immediately.
